PRIVATE INSTRUCTION

CLASS DESCRIPTION

WHO SHOULD ATTEND THIS CLASS?
This course is for anyone looking for a personalized experience in developing new skills and improving upon existing skills. Private instruction is available on a one-on-one basis by appointment with one of our staff instructors. Sessions are 1 hour in length.

WHAT WILL YOU LEARN?
The chief benefit of private instruction is that each session is custom tailored to the specific needs of the student(s). Typical sessions might include a focus on the following:

• Proper Grip
• Trigger Control
• Proper Stance
• Breath Control
• Sight Picture/Sight Alignment
• Alignment Follow Through
• Malfunctions and Clearing
• Student Concerns

PREREQUISITES
Centennial Gun Club recommends but does not require that a full-size gun be used in our classes for several reasons: Full-size guns provide a better sight radius aiding accuracy and reduce shooter fatigue. However, this decision is left entirely to the student.
